> Why is the word for the concept of identity not in the class of basic words
> (those of form CVCCV or CCVC)? Well it usta was; 'dunli' is the relict of
> that ancient time. But then the powers that were notice that people
> generally used 'same' and even 'identical' to mean something relative to
> some relevant property;. At the same time, during one of the occasional
> thinking sprees about MEX, some one noted they needed an word for '=' that
> fit in with that program. Soooo, eventually the two concepts split, the
> practical, relative one going to a gismu, the stricter, more mathematical,
> to something tha looked OK in formulae. More or less.

>>>> du means "x1 is exactly the same thing as x2"
>>>>
>>>> Not like "this apple is exactly the same as that apple", but "Jeff's
>>>> apple is the same as this apple." x1 and x2 of {du} are one and the
>>>> same object/person/thing/idea. I believe it's derived from dunli,
>>>> which is where 1 and 2 are similar objects and x3 is the similar
>>>> trait. If there was anything in Lojban that was like "is", {du} would
>>>> probably be it (in the sense of "Mr. Jingle is Jeff's bird." OSLT).
>>>>
>>>> So... not pro-bridi, it's an actual selbri.
